Quick heads-up on Pinwheel UI versioning: we cut a minor release every sprint, and anything touching component props needs a changeset file in the PR. No changeset, no merge — the bot will nag you. Majors are rare and go through the design council first. The full policy, with examples of what counts as breaking, lives on the internal page below.

wiki page, bahip-yahip: https://grafana.qirvanlabs.corp/browse/display/projects/cc3a1b9dbfc9

# Garage feed config for the Lorvik Occupancy Service.
# Heads up, release folks: this env file drives the live parking-garage
# occupancy feed for the Brentmoor deck. Poll interval is in seconds,
# keep it at 15 or the sensors get cranky. The feed endpoint also
# needs an auth secret, which goes on the very next line.

secret setting of kagup-haweg: RELAY_SECRET20=79282600b75847005433

## 2.4.0 — Changed defaults

The ParcelPing webhook now retries failed deliveries five times instead of three, and the backoff cap was raised to two minutes. Signature verification is enabled by default for all new endpoints. If you're onboarding a consumer, nothing extra is required beyond registering the callback. The service currently ships with the following configuration values.

config for yahof-tajop:
zorath:
  pin: 7493
  metrics_host: metrics.zorath.tolvaqsys.internal
  tenant: praiel
  seal: seal_fd9cd4f1

# Hardware Lab — Contractor Access

Lab entry is via the blue door, Level 2, Carden Building. No escort needed once signed in at reception. Safety glasses mandatory past the yellow line. No photography. Equipment stays in the lab. Access expires end of contract. Enter using the door code below.

staff pass of kageg-yageg = bdg-QUNIL-00092